OCC dollar that is small bulletin gets blended reviews from customer advocates
The bulletin issued yesterday by the OCC motivating the banking institutions it supervises “to offer accountable short-term, small-dollar installment loans” quickly met with blended reviews from customer advocates.
The Pew Charitable Trusts issued a pr release for which it praised the OCC’s action for “removing much of this regulatory uncertainty that has avoided banks from going into the market for small installment loans. ” The pr release quotes the manager of Pew’s customer finance task whom called the OCC bulletin “a welcome action that will assist pave just how for banking institutions to provide safe, affordable small-dollar installment loans into the millions of People in the us which have been embracing high-cost nonbank loan providers. ”
Other customer advocates took an even more critical view of this OCC bulletin. The middle for Responsible Lending’s senior policy counsel is reported to possess raised the concern that “in a wider deregulatory environment, banking institutions can be offered more latitude which will make high-cost loans than they’ve been provided into the past, and therefore will have disastrous effects. ” She also apparently noted the lack of a federal ceiling that is usury proposed that the policies and techniques for tiny buck loans established when you look at the OCC bulletin will never enable a bank to charge significantly more than a 36% apr on such loans.
Christopher Peterson, a fellow that is senior the buyer Federation of America and a legislation teacher during the University of Utah, took a much harsher view of this OCC bulletin. Professor Peterson tweeted which he “doesn’t help this guidance” and that “the OCC is changing the 2013 policy with a brand new, weaker guidance that may lure banks back to the subprime little buck lending. ” (The “2013 policy” known by Professor Peterson may be the OCC’s rescinded assistance with deposit advance services and products).
Professor Peterson additionally criticized the OCC for maybe perhaps maybe not establishing an “all-in usury limitation, ” commenting that the lack of this kind of limitation “means numerous banking institutions is supposed to be lured to impose crushing prices and costs on borrowers. ” Possibly because he acknowledges that the OCC cannot set a usury limitation (because that restriction is defined forth in Section 85 associated with nationwide Bank Act), Professor Peterson asked Congress to “step up with a national usury restriction. ” (Professor Peterson’s tweets can be seen by hitting the hyperlink below. )
